I82.711
BillableChronic embolism and thrombosis of superficial veins of right upper extremity
This code does not map to an HCC category in any model (V28, V24, ESRD, RxHCC).
What This Code Means
A chronic blood clot in the superficial veins (veins closer to the skin surface) of the right upper arm.
Coding Tips
- •Superficial veins are those near the skin; ensure documentation distinguishes this from deep vein thrombosis
- •The '1' suffix indicates right side; verify laterality is clearly documented
